Como guardar datos en MySQL desde netbeans

Siempre que trabajemos con Base de datos MySQL + Java tendremos que trabajar con inser into,
bueno continuando con nuestro proyecto anterior se refiere a una lavanderia, ahora en el mismo proyecto haremos un inser into para guardas datos en nuestra tabla


creamos un método llamado : Registrar_Ropa

public void Registrar_Ropa(String tbl_registrar_ropa, int ID, String NOMBRE, String TELEFONO, StringDNI, String DIRECCION, String CANT_PRENDAS, Double PRECIO_X_KILO, String OBSERVACIONES, Double TOTAL, Double A_CUENTA, Double RESTA) {
        try {
            String Query = "INSERT INTO " + tbl_registrar_ropa + " VALUES("
                    + "\"" + ID + "\", "
                    + "\"" + NOMBRE + "\", "
                    + "\"" + TELEFONO + "\", "
                    + "\"" + DNI + "\", "
                    + "\"" + DIRECCION + "\", "
                    + "\"" + CANT_PRENDAS + "\", "
                    + "\"" + PRECIO_X_KILO + "\", "
                    + "\"" + OBSERVACIONES + "\", "
                    + "\"" + TOTAL + "\", "
                    + "\"" + A_CUENTA + "\", "
                    + "\"" + RESTA + "\")";
            st = conexion.createStatement();
            st.executeUpdate(Query);
            JOptionPane.showMessageDialog(null, "Datos almacenados de forma exitosa");
        } catch (SQLException ex) {
            System.out.println(ex.getMessage());
            JOptionPane.showMessageDialog(null, "Error en el almacenamiento de datos");
        }
    }

ahora en nuestro botón Guardar hacemos lo siguiente

    JButtonSave.addActionListener(new ActionListener(){
            @Override
            public void actionPerformed(ActionEvent e) {
                //
                int ID=0;
                MySQL bd = new MySQL(); //llamamos a nuestra MySQL.java y lo instanciamos
                bd.MySQLConnect();             // llamamos a nuestro método Connect de nuestra clase

// ahora llamamos a nuestro método Registrar_Ropa, y le damos los parámetros de lo que va guardar la bd.
                bd.Registrar_Ropa("tbl_registrar_ropa", ID, TxtNombres.getText(),
                                                            TxtTelefono.getText(),
                                                            TxtFechaIngreso.getText(),
                                                            TxtFechaSalida.getText(),
                                                            TxtCantPrendas.getText(),
                                                            Double.parseDouble(TxtPrecio.getText()),
                                                            TxtObservaciones.getText(),
                                                            Double.parseDouble(TxtTotal.getText()),
                                                            Double.parseDouble(Txt_A_Cuenta.getText()),
                                                            Double.parseDouble(TxtResta.getText()));
             
             
        }
    });// fin de Botton Save

Bueno aquí les dejo el link de nuestro codigo de fuente.

https://www.dropbox.com/s/zxard2nmw1t308y/Lavanderia_Insert_Into.rar?dl=0

Acerca de: Programator

Somos Instinto Programador

0 comentarios:

Publicar un comentario

Dejanos tu comentario para seguir mejorando!

Con tecnología de Blogger.